Derek “Turk” Sanderson: A Boston Bruins Legend

5 minutes read


Mix a gritty type of play with fast fingers and quick toes, throw in a swagger that sat properly along with his movie-star attractiveness, combine properly along with his fair proportion of nastiness and you’ve got the younger Derek Sanderson, higher identified by his buddies and teammates as “Turk”.

Born and raised in Niagara Falls, Ontario, he performed his junior hockey for the N.F. Flyers.  In 1965 Turk led his workforce to the Memorial Cup, image of junior hockey supremacy in Canada and in 1967 he was the recipient of the Eddie Powers Memorial Trophy because the OHL’s main scorer.

Instinctively, Derek all the time understood the worth of “the massive stage.” In 1966, the Boston Bruins administration, in the course of a cellar-dwelling season, determined to rearrange a recreation within the Boston Gardens between the Sanderson-led Niagara Falls Flyers and the Bobby Orr-led Oshawa Generals to showcase their up and coming expertise.  Profitable that evening was not Sanderson’s agenda; attractive Orr right into a brawl was.  The scouts and the followers took notice.  A yr later the 2 budding superstars had been teammates on the Bruins.

Calder Trophy, Stanley Cup and Hassle

Taking part in with the Bruins in 1967-68, he scored 24 objectives with 25 assists and gained the Calder Trophy as Rookie of the 12 months.

Turk grew to become a fan favourite and to many essentially the most thrilling participant on the ice;  with him on the ice you by no means knew what would occur subsequent.

These early years in Boston had been the apex of his life.  Fame and fortune had come his approach.  He drove a silver Rolls Royce, owned a nightclub, Bachelors Three, in New York and Boston in partnership with Joe Namath and will make fairly an entrance along with his full-length mink coat and a brand new blonde on his arm each evening.

In all probability essentially the most well-known aim in hockey historical past is the profitable tally within the 1970 Bruins Stanley Cup ultimate recreation.  The picture of Bobby Orr flying although the air after whipping the puck previous St. Louis goalie Glenn Corridor in indelibly etched within the minds of most hockey followers, Bruin supporter or not. That good go, zipped from behind the aim line that set Orr up, was from Derek Sanderson.  (See video)

“I made the child well-known,” he joked.

Sanderson to the upstart WHA

After profitable a second Stanley Cup two years later, Boston followers couldn’t consider the information that summer season that Sanderson had jumped to the upstart WHA, signing with the Philadelphia Blazers for two.6 million .  His new deal, that the Bruins wouldn’t match, made him the best paid athlete on the planet at the moment.  Derek did know learn how to seize a headline.

Opening evening in Philadelphia, there was an issue with the ice and pucks saved disappearing beneath the boards.  The referees had been obliged to cancel the sport.  As captain of the Blazers, Derek felt a accountability to clarify the state of affairs to the followers.  As a promotion, the membership had given every patron in attendance a memento orange puck.  As he began his speech at heart ice, one puck was tossed in his path in protest of the cancellation.  Earlier than lengthy, pucks had been raining down and Captain Derek needed to beat a hasty retreat to the dressing room to save lots of his pores and skin.

Derek’s off-ice troubles with alcohol and medicines had been chipping away at his on-ice abilities.  Slowly he misplaced the magic and for a number of years after he left hockey, he struggled with these addictions.  His life-style finally left him penniless.  In 1980, via the great graces of Bobby Orr, he checked into rehab in Ste. Catherine’s Ontario, and he has been sober ever since.

The Bruins’ group, followers and former teammates rallied round a rehabbed Sanderson and NESN employed him as a shade man on its hockey broadcasts For ten years he labored as a sidekick and shade commentator for Fred Cusick, the Bruins play-by-play man.  After his broadcasting profession, he went to work as a monetary adviser to younger hockey gamers who may expertise the identical dilemmas he did when the “an excessive amount of, too quickly” syndrome hit.

Boston followers keep in mind him fondly.  Turk all the time got here to play, evening after evening.  He was robust as nails.  He and Ed Westfall had been thought of the most effective penalty-kill pair in his period. His fights had been as legendary as his appeal, whereas his smothering fore-checks and tenacity within the corners had been his emblems. On the ice, he did all of it.

Derek Sanderson was actually one-of-a-kind.
